位置:百问excel教程网 > 资讯中心 > excel公式 > 文章详情

excel公式@什么意思

作者:百问excel教程网
|
206人看过
发布时间:2026-03-10 11:54:31
当用户在搜索“excel公式@什么意思”时,通常是在Excel软件中遇到了以“@”符号开头的公式或提示,并希望了解其具体含义和作用。这主要与Excel的动态数组功能相关,“@”符号用于引用公式所在的“当前行”或“当前列”的值,是Excel为处理动态数组公式兼容性而引入的重要操作符。理解它,能帮助你更精准地控制数据引用,避免常见的“溢出!”错误。
excel公式@什么意思

       在日常使用Excel处理数据时,你或许曾有过这样的疑惑:为什么我输入的公式前面突然多了一个“”符号?它看起来既熟悉又陌生,像是邮箱地址的一部分,却出现在了计算公式里。今天,我们就来彻底弄懂“excel公式什么意思”这个问题的来龙去脉。简单来说,这个“”符号是微软Excel为了适应其强大的“动态数组”功能而引入的一个新操作符,它的核心作用是进行“隐式交集”计算,可以理解为引用公式所在“当前单元格”对应的单行或单列数据,从而确保公式在动态数组环境下的计算精确性。

       要真正理解“”符号,我们必须先回顾一下Excel的计算引擎是如何演进的。在旧版本的Excel中,我们写一个公式,比如“=A1+B1”,它的计算结果通常只会占据一个单元格。如果你试图将这个公式向下填充,Excel会智能地调整引用,变成“=A2+B2”、“=A3+B3”,这被称为“相对引用”。而当Excel引入了“动态数组”这一革命性功能后,一切都变了。一个公式现在可以自动将结果“溢出”到相邻的多个空白单元格中,例如输入“=SORT(A1:A10)”,这个排序后的结果会自动填满下方所需的单元格区域。正是这种“一个公式,一片结果”的新特性,使得Excel需要一种更明确的规则来处理数据引用,“”符号便应运而生。

       那么,“”符号具体在什么场景下会出现呢?最常见的情况有两种。第一种是当你打开一个由旧版本Excel创建的工作簿,其中包含了一些区域数组公式或使用了整列引用的公式,在新版本Excel中打开时,为了保持兼容性并明确计算意图,Excel会自动在这些公式前添加“”。第二种是当你在新版本Excel中编写公式,并引用一个多单元格区域(比如一整列“A:A”)时,Excel可能会自动为你加上“”,提示你这是“隐式交集”运算,即只取与公式所在行相交的那个值。

       理解了它的来源,我们深入看一下“”符号的核心机制:隐式交集。这是一个关键概念。想象一下,你的公式是写在C5单元格的,而你的公式中引用了“B:B”整列。如果没有“”符号,在动态数组的世界里,这个公式可能会试图输出整列B的所有结果,这显然会与C5这一个单元格的位置冲突,导致“溢出!”错误。而“”符号的作用就是告诉Excel:“请只取B列中,与我现在所在行(第5行)相交的那个单元格的值,也就是B5的值”。它就像是一个精准的定位器,将宽泛的区域引用收敛到一个具体的交点值上。

       接下来,我们通过几个具体的例子来直观感受“”的用法。假设我们在D2单元格输入公式“=A:A”。这个公式的结果将不是A列的所有内容,而是A列中与公式行(第2行)对应的那个值,即A2单元格的值。同理,如果你在E5单元格输入“=3:3”,它将返回第3行中与公式列(E列)相交的那个值,即E3单元格的值。这在你需要基于当前行位置进行查找或计算时非常有用,比如制作带有序号或行标识的汇总表。

       在实际操作中,你可能会遇到需要添加或删除“”符号的情况。如果你明确希望公式进行“隐式交集”计算,引用单个值,那么保留或手动输入“”是正确的。但如果你希望公式执行真正的动态数组运算,让结果自动填充一片区域,你就需要删除这个“”符号。例如,你想在F1单元格输入一个公式,让它自动生成A列前十个数据的平方并向下溢出,正确的公式应该是“=(A1:A10)^2”,而不是“=(A1:A10)^2”。后者只会计算当前行对应的单个值的平方。

       很多用户会混淆“”符号与绝对引用符号“$”的区别,这是一个必须厘清的重要概念。“$”符号(如$A$1)是用来“锁定”行或列的引用,使其在公式复制时不发生改变。而“”符号与引用是否锁定无关,它关注的是“计算方式”,即告诉Excel将对一个区域的引用解释为与该区域的一个交集。一个公式可以同时包含两者,例如“=$A:$A”,这表示进行隐式交集计算,并且引用的A列是绝对列,不会随公式横向复制而改变。

       在函数嵌套中使用“”符号时,需要特别注意其作用范围。“”通常作用于紧邻其后的整个引用。例如,在公式“=VLOOKUP(G5, A:B, 2, FALSE)”中,“”只作用于查找值“G5”,意味着使用G5单元格的值进行查找,这在此场景下与不加“”效果相同。但如果是“=SUM(A1:A10)”,那么“”会导致SUM函数只对与公式行相交的那个单元格(可能是A列中某个单元格)求和,而不是对A1到A10这个区域求和,这通常会导致意料之外的结果。

       掌握“”符号的另一个好处是能够有效预防和排查“溢出!”错误。当你的公式预期输出多个值,但目标单元格区域被阻挡时,就会发生溢出错误。如果你原本希望进行单值计算,但公式却试图输出数组,检查并考虑为区域引用添加“”符号,往往能快速解决问题。反之,如果你的公式被意外添加了“”导致只能返回单个值,而你却期望得到数组结果,删除“”即可。

       对于从事数据分析或报表制作的专业人士来说,理解“”符号能提升公式的稳定性和可读性。在构建复杂的仪表板或模板时,明确使用“”可以避免因公式所在位置变化而导致的引用错误,使公式逻辑更加清晰。例如,在每一行的总计列中使用“=销售额列利润率列”,可以明确无误地表明这是基于本行数据的计算,让后续的维护者一目了然。

       除了基础的单行单列引用,“”符号在处理表格结构化引用时也扮演着角色。当你将数据区域转换为“表格”后,可以使用列名进行引用,如“表1[销售额]”。如果在表格外的单个单元格中使用“=表1[销售额]”,Excel同样会执行隐式交集,返回该列中与公式行处于表格内相同相对位置的那个值。这为在表格内外进行数据交互提供了清晰的桥梁。

       随着Excel功能的不断更新,“”符号的未来应用可能会更加广泛。它代表了Excel计算逻辑从“单元格网格”向“动态数据流”转变过程中的一个重要适配器。深入理解这一符号,不仅能解决当下“excel公式什么意思”的困惑,更能帮助你建立起适应未来Excel新特性的思维框架,比如更好地理解“LAMBDA”函数等高级功能中的数据传递逻辑。

       最后,如何系统地学习和练习“”符号的运用呢?建议你创建一个测试工作簿,故意在不同位置编写带有整列或整行引用的公式,观察Excel是否自动添加“”,并尝试手动添加或删除它,对比结果的差异。结合“SUMIFS”、“XLOOKUP”等常用函数进行练习,看看“”如何影响它们的计算范围。实践是掌握这一知识点的最佳途径。

       总而言之,Excel中的“”符号绝非多余或错误,它是连接传统引用方式与动态数组新世界的智能桥梁。它通过强制实施“隐式交集”,确保了在复杂的数据计算环境中,公式能够明确、稳定地指向预期的数据点。希望这篇深入的解释,能让你下次再看到公式中的“”时,不再感到疑惑,而是能够胸有成竹地判断它的作用,并灵活地运用它来优化你的表格计算。当你透彻理解了“excel公式什么意思”背后的原理与应用,你驾驭Excel的能力必将更上一层楼。

推荐文章
相关文章
推荐URL
在Excel中,若想将公式快速填充至数据列的末尾,最核心的快捷键组合是Ctrl键加D键,但更高效的通用方法是先使用Ctrl键加Shift键加方向下键选中目标区域,再配合Ctrl键加D键或Enter键实现公式的批量填充。理解“excel公式拉到底快捷键是哪个”这一需求,关键在于掌握如何精准选择填充范围并运用快捷键组合来替代繁琐的鼠标拖动操作,从而大幅提升数据处理效率。
2026-03-10 11:54:00
302人看过
在Excel中,符号“^”是乘方运算符,用于计算一个数的指定次方。当用户查询“excel公式^是什么意思”时,其核心需求是希望理解该符号在公式中的具体功能、标准语法以及如何在各类计算场景中正确应用它。本文将深入解析其数学本质、输入方法、常见应用实例及与相关函数的区别,并提供高效使用的实用技巧。
2026-03-10 11:53:14
50人看过
在Excel中输入绝对值函数,核心是掌握其标准语法“ABS(数值或引用)”,并理解其在不同数据处理场景下的应用方法,这能有效帮助用户快速计算数值的绝对值,从而解决诸如去除符号、统一度量等实际问题。
2026-03-10 10:59:50
97人看过
当用户查询“excel公式拉到底的快捷键是什么”时,其核心需求是希望快速将公式或数据填充至表格底部,最直接有效的解决方案是使用“Ctrl”键加“D”键的组合(即Ctrl+D)进行向下填充,或结合“Ctrl”键、“Shift”键与方向键实现快速选中并填充区域。
2026-03-10 10:58:44
111人看过
热门推荐
热门专题:
资讯中心: